7smileisland

If you got base package, check out the Helix kit. I put one in my 16 S and holy hell it's amazing. Was about $1100 from VW. 10in sub and AB channel Amp. It fully replaces the spare tire but I was ok with it as I don't drive her on a donut tire anyway. If your radio in the glove box dies you will need VW to code the new unit to the helix kit but it's only like $100 or so for the code once the kit is already in. 100% worth it IMO, I used my tax return one year to get it and haven't regretted it once.


downcat

I did the same thing, you can get a longer center post that fits both the spare and the Helix sub. If you remove the feet off the sub and place it on top of the spare, you get a spare tire, a sub, and the floor still lies flat.

blaqkplastic

You can swap in the Fender sub from the Mk7/7.5. Just did it myself for improved bass. Mk6ix makes an adapter, otherwise you can shave the fins on the sides of the plug and then plug it upside down.
